How Sam Tomkins nearly joined the Rabbitohs – NRL News

It has been revealed that retiring English international Sam Tomkins nearly joined the South Sydney Rabbitohs before his NRL stint with the Warriors.

The legendary rugby league fullback who will play his final game in the Super League Grand Final this weekend for the Catalans Dragons had a two-season stint for the New Zealand Warriors in the NRL.

However, it has now been revealed that Sam Tomkins nearly joined the South Sydney Rabbitohs instead for the 2014 NRL season due to his relationship with Russell Crowe.

“In many ways, while the profile of rugby league needs working on – that’s probably a polite way of saying it – Sam has maybe more than most in the Super League era made an impact beyond the sport,” former Wigan Warriors teammate Brian Carney told Love Rugby League.
